The role of the Legal and Compliance Counsel is to proactively identify, develop and efficiently manage various legal and compliance risks within the organization. You work closely together with your colleagues from other (technical, finance, HR and other) departments. As a Legal Counsel, you also consider the commercial and technical aspects of our business.
The legal and compliance counsel is responsible for leading corporate strategic legal initiatives and to ensure that the company operates within the law at all times. He/she acts as a business advisor and provides the leadership team with effective advice on company strategies and their implementation mainly from legal aspects. The legal and compliance counsel acts as a “guardian” and oversees the compliance and risk management activities of the organization in order to facilitate business strategies development.
The legal and compliance counsel is also directly involved in complex business transactions and in negotiating critical contracts.

What are your key areas of responsibility?_*
**Legal**
- Assumes ultimate responsibility for ensuring that the company conducts its business in compliance with all applicable laws and regulations.
- Serves as key legal advisor on all major transactions including strategic partnerships, mergers and acquisitions.
- Act following the transfer pricing guidelines for multinational enterprises and tax administrations.
- Participates in the definition and development of corporate policies, procedures and programs and provides expert and strategic legal advice to management on legal matters and on legal implications of all matters.
- Draft, negotiate, and review contracts with customers, suppliers, and other third parties, whilst translating the complex technical business requirements of our B2B business into air-tight understandable contracts;
- Participate in the selection of and assertively manage external counsel as needed in a wide variety of legal engagements;
- Serve as the main point of contact, serving as the 'first call for help' for matters involving commercial transactions, sourcing and procurement, IP/technology licensing and portfolio enforcement, new business initiatives, employment matters, compliance topics and affiliate corporate governance;
- Support the businesses in strategic projects that require legal input;
- Develop robust processes to support the practical delivery of legal services in region and to track and control legal spend;
- Prepare and deliver training / updates on key legal and compliance topics;
- As Compliance Officer set internal governance policies and manage the impact of external factors;
- Ensure business processes comply with GDPR and other data privacy regulations through conducting proactive reviews of and performing regular trainings and communication to the business;
- Develop, ensure, and maintain strong and consistent compliance programming, enforcement, communication and training (anti-bribery and anti-corruption), including third-party compliance (distributors, agents, etc.) in order to maximize awareness.
**_Ancillary Responsibilities_**
- Insurance: worldwide responsibility to be compliant with and to optimize all aspects of insurances such as professional and product liability, travel insurance, infrastructure insurance, company cars insurance, group insurance etc.
- Provide strategic advice on intellectual property development and attend the patent review committee meetings.
- Export Regulations: worldwide responsibility for compliance with applicable export control regulations and Nikon policies
